    Perlindungan Otoritas Jasa Keuangan terhadap Kerahasiaan dan Keamanan Data Pribadi Nasabah Bank

    Banking activities conducted based on the Principle of Fiduciary between the bank and its customers. Society will entrust his money to the bank if the bank can provide a guarantee that all the information about the customer can be kept confidential by the bank. To maintain customer confidence in the bank in carrying out business activities must also apply the principle of confidentiality. The principle applied by the bank secrecy is a form of commitment and bank protection in keeping customers' personal data. However, what happens today is that many people who complain of financial institutions that offer their products through long-distance phone lines (telemarketing). This is a big question that customers experiencing financial services product offerings through the phone line. Customers generally concluded unilaterally that the banks where they deposit funds, have provided their personal data to other parties (financial institutions). This is of course contrary to the principles of fiduciary and confidentiality that must be firmly held by the bank as a financial institution that is dependent on the source of funds from the public (depositors). Protection of confidentiality of customers' personal data, in addition to the duty of the bank, also the responsibility of policy makers in the banking business. Birth of Law Number 21 Year 2011 concerning the Financial Services Authority, authorizes the protection of the confidentiality of customers' personal data, which had previously been the Bank Indonesia's duty, then switching function to the Financial Services Authority. Financial Services Authority as an agency that has the task of regulating and supervising the financial services institution, is able to provide legal protection for the consumer in this case bank customers, so as to foster consumer confidence in the financial institution.  Keywords: Financial Services Authority, Confidentiality Principles/Bank Secrecy Principle, Customer Personal Dat

    Peran Lembaga Penyiaran Televisi dalam Kampanye Pemilihan Umum Presiden dan Wakil Presiden

    Television broadcasters that use the public property has a very important role in the process of delivering information to the public. Informing it must be done in a fair and balanced in order to function as a medium of social control and political education for the community. However, what happens when the television is nothing more than a political mouthpiece and owners of capital. This phenomenon is extremely worrisome, because in fact the media should be fair and impartial to any political interest. For that, we need a regulation governing the activities of the general election campaign for president and vice president on television. In addition, the implementation of regulatory oversight should also be carried out by various parties related to news and election campaign ad for president and vice president on television.                                                                                                                                                      Keywords: Broadcasting Agency, Campaign Presidential Electio

    Nature-inspired Cuckoo Search Algorithm for Side Lobe Suppression in a Symmetric Linear Antenna Array

    In this paper, we proposed a newly modified cuckoo search (MCS) algorithm integrated with the Roulette wheel selection operator and the inertia weight controlling the search ability towards synthesizing symmetric linear array geometry with minimum side lobe level (SLL) and/or nulls control. The basic cuckoo search (CS) algorithm is primarily based on the natural obligate brood parasitic behavior of some cuckoo species in combination with the Levy flight behavior of some birds and fruit flies. The CS metaheuristic approach is straightforward and capable of solving effectively general N-dimensional, linear and nonlinear optimization problems. The array geometry synthesis is first formulated as an optimization problem with the goal of SLL suppression and/or null prescribed placement in certain directions, and then solved by the newly MCS algorithm for the optimum element or isotropic radiator locations in the azimuth-plane or xy-plane. The study also focuses on the four internal parameters of MCS algorithm specifically on their implicit effects in the array synthesis. The optimal inter-element spacing solutions obtained by the MCS-optimizer are validated through comparisons with the standard CS-optimizer and the conventional array within the uniform and the Dolph-Chebyshev envelope patterns using MATLABTM. Finally, we also compared the fine-tuned MCS algorithm with two popular evolutionary algorithm (EA) techniques include particle swarm optimization (PSO) and genetic algorithms (GA)
